Just one device can instantly measure both slope and height simultaneously.
Background of Development In addition to tilt measurement using the autocollimator method, we developed this product in response to customer requests for simultaneous displacement measurement. Originally, it was developed to measure the tilt that occurs when a hard disk head lifts, but it is now widely used for measuring autofocus (AF) actuators found in devices such as smartphones. Features - Simultaneous measurement of displacement and tilt [Patent No. 5330114] - Capable of simultaneous measurement of displacement and tilt from one direction with a single beam - High-speed measurement (10K sampling)

basic information
Main Specifications Measurement Range Tilt (θX-θY) : ±60 arcmin (circular range) Displacement (Z) : ±1.5 mm Working Distance : 60 ±0.5 mm Dimensions : W125 × D150 × H56 mm Output Update Rate : 10,000 times/second

Applications/Examples of results
Ideal for measuring and evaluating autofocus (AF) actuators VCM used in smartphones and similar devices. Displacement (Z) and tilt (θX-θY) can be measured simultaneously with a mirror target.
